Misc. Author Info : Psycho bored dragon. Description : Crossing the sea of flames, you have arrived at the outskirts of a demonic fortress. Along the only approach to the main gate, a small number of peculiar watchtowers stand, and more such structures ward the fortress walls. See below for more information. Tested With : ZDoom 2.8.1, GZDoom 1.9.1. =========================================================================== * The Usual Spoilers and Advice * "Oh hey, why am I on fire?" Might as well spoil it here: the entire gimmick of the map involves weaponized archviles, taking cover, and switch hunts. Don't bother shooting the towers. Each one has a switch somewhere nearby that shuts it down. In particular, look for green marble switches. The first switch is the only instance where a tower switch isn't visible as soon as its respective tower is activated. Hint: There are only two buildings you can reach from the start without getting blasted, and one unlocks the other. The room just past the main gate requires the other five rooms in the fortress to be completed first, and these can be completed in any order. Co-op should be easier barring player mistakes (hint: rushing ahead and triggering more watchtowers is a Bad Idea) or mis-management of resources. Deathmatch is technically possible, and has a few additions specific to it, but this map was not designed for that. There's also a hidden easter egg not far from spawn. Entering it gives you the option to trigger some extra challenge in the form of activating every tower on the map, or even optionally triggering some spawns that normally trigger later on in the map.
